Job Summary
#CA-PS
Reporting to the Deputy Chief Information Security Officer, the ISO Payment Card Industry Data Security Standard (PCI DSS) Compliance Consultant serves as a technical lead and subject matter expert, working with the UC Davis Merchant Support team in the UC Davis Controls and Accountability Unit, UC Davis Health technical and security personnel, qualified UC Davis Internal Security Assessors (ISAs), qualified external assessors (QSAs), IT and Security specialists, senior management, and Campus and UC Davis Health merchants to ensure all merchants are fully compliant with the PCI DSS year-round, and to complete the annual PCI DSS attestation through an external QSA audit company.
The Consultant leads and administers key aspects of the compliance program, including development of compliance standards and training of UC Davis employees who contribute to the overall program, analyzes complex compliance risks, monitors progress and alerts about potential challenges to compliance, and serves as a champion for evolving the program to ensure continued compliance as the PCI DSS evolves, and the complexity of compliance requirements increases. The Consultant serves both as the senior compliance assessor and as a mentor to others and provides strategic reporting and recommendations, monitors compliance and reports to senior management about its status.
This position provides the necessary oversight and program leadership to ensure ongoing compliance. Responsible for managing program requirements, guiding remediation efforts, and strengthening coordination across units that process payment card data, ensuring that compliance is maintained proactively and systematically.

Department Overview
The Information Security Office (ISO), a division of Information & Educational Technology (IET), helps protect the confidentiality, availability, and integrity of UC Davis' information assets through consultation, services, and programs. The Information Security Consultant works with campus units to establish and maintain a strong and adaptive security posture and PCI DSS compliance that supports the mission of the University and protects the confidentiality and integrity of credit card information, and availability of merchant operations critical to UC Davis financial well being. This role strengthens the university's ability to proactively manage compliance obligations, reduce institutional risk, and ensure the continued secure processing of payment card transactions.
